Infants are more likely to experience problems regulating acid-base balance because of several factors, including __________.
A
low rate of insensible water loss from skin
B
the inefficiency of infant kidneys
C
lower amount of fluid intake and output in infants
D
decreased surface area relative to body volume
E
high residual volume of infant lungs

Understand the concept of acid-base balance: Acid-base balance refers to the mechanisms the body uses to keep its fluids close to neutral pH (7.35-7.45). This balance is crucial for normal cellular functions.
Identify the role of kidneys in acid-base balance: The kidneys help regulate acid-base balance by excreting hydrogen ions and reabsorbing bicarbonate from urine. Efficient kidney function is essential for maintaining this balance.
Consider the developmental aspects of infant kidneys: Infant kidneys are not fully developed, which means they are less efficient at concentrating urine and excreting acids, making infants more susceptible to imbalances.
Evaluate the options given: Analyze each option to determine which factors contribute to the difficulty infants face in regulating acid-base balance. Consider the efficiency of kidney function as a primary factor.
Conclude with the correct factor: Recognize that the inefficiency of infant kidneys is a significant reason why infants are more prone to acid-base balance issues, as their kidneys are not yet fully capable of managing the body's acid-base needs effectively.
